2016 VEF to LAK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2016

During 2016, the VEF to LAK ex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on February 9, valuing the pair at 1294.2501.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on December 21, dropping to 802.0833.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 492.1668 LAK.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 1288.7833 to the December average rate of 816.8636, the exchange rate registered a net change of -36.62%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2016 high of 1294.2501 was down 0.90% compared to the 2015 peak of 1306.0388,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.
